About Personal Training in Setia Alam

Setia Alam is a popular suburban neighbourhood in Shah Alam, ideal for residents who prefer a quieter environment with good access to green spaces. Personal trainers in Setia Alam frequently offer home visits and outdoor training sessions at nearby parks and jogging trails. The suburban setting also means more space for home-based workouts, making it a great option for those who prefer privacy.

What to Expect at Your First Personal Training Session

1

Initial Consultation

Your trainer will discuss your fitness goals, medical history, lifestyle, and any injuries or limitations. This helps them design a programme tailored specifically for you.

2

Fitness Assessment

Expect basic measurements: body composition, flexibility, strength, and cardiovascular fitness. This establishes your starting point and helps track progress.

3

Goal Setting

Together with your trainer, you'll set realistic short-term and long-term goals. Whether it's losing 10kg, running a 5K, or building muscle, your trainer will map out a clear path.

4

Introduction Workout

You'll do a light introductory workout so your trainer can assess your movement patterns, form, and current fitness level. Don't worry - it won't be too intense on day one.

5

Programme Overview

Your trainer will outline your training schedule, nutrition guidelines, and what to expect in the coming weeks. You'll leave with a clear plan and motivation to start.

6

Schedule & Commitment

Agree on training frequency (typically 2-3 sessions per week), preferred times, and payment structure. Most trainers offer flexible scheduling to fit your lifestyle.

FAQ - Personal Training in Setia Alam

Can I get a personal trainer who does home visits in Setia Alam?
Absolutely. Home visit training is popular in Setia Alam due to its suburban setting. Trainers bring equipment to your home and can also utilise nearby parks and green spaces. Home visit sessions in Shah Alam typically cost RM150-300 per session.
How much does a personal trainer cost in Setia Alam?
Personal training in Setia Alam ranges from RM100 to RM200 per session for 1-on-1 training. Small group training is more affordable at RM60-120 per person per session (bring your own group). Prices vary based on trainer experience and package size.
Do I need a gym membership to hire a personal trainer?
Not necessarily. Many personal trainers in Setia Alam offer home visits, park workouts, or online coaching. If you prefer gym-based training, some trainers have access to specific gyms, or you can use your existing membership.
What's the difference between online and in-person personal training?
In-person training offers real-time form correction and higher accountability. Online training is more flexible and affordable, starting from RM150/month. Both are effective - the choice depends on your lifestyle and budget.
How often should I train with a personal trainer?
Most experts recommend 2-3 sessions per week with a personal trainer for optimal results. Beginners can start with 2 sessions weekly, while those with aggressive goals may benefit from 3-4 sessions. Your trainer will adjust frequency based on your goals.
What qualifications should a personal trainer in Malaysia have?
Look for trainers with recognised certifications like ACE, NASM, NSCA, or REPs Malaysia. Trainers should also carry liability insurance and first aid certification. In Malaysia, REPs Malaysia is the most recognised registration body for fitness professionals.
